Comparing Dangerous Online Casino Ecosystems

The conventional wisdom in player protection focuses on blacklisting individual rogue casinos. However, a more insidious threat exists at the systemic level: interconnected networks of platforms operating under shared, opaque ownership structures. Comparing these ecosystems reveals that danger is not a property of a single site but a feature of an entire corporate architecture designed to exploit regulatory arbitrage and data-sharing for maximal player detriment. This analysis moves beyond checking for licenses to deconstructing the corporate labyrinths that enable persistent predatory behavior across multiple front-facing brands.

The Illusion of Choice in Networked Casino Groups

A 2024 forensic audit by the Digital Compliance Alliance revealed that 62% of newly blacklisted casinos in Q1 were operated by just three previously identified holding companies using fresh branding. This statistic underscores a critical failure in current comparison methodologies, which treat each slot as a discrete entity. The danger multiplies when player data, including self-exclusion requests and identified problem gambling patterns, is shared across a network of 20-30 sister sites, effectively nullifying consumer protection measures. The comparison, therefore, must shift from site-to-site to network-to-network analysis.

Quantifying the Latency Threat in Game Servers

Another rarely examined danger metric is intentional server latency. A 2023 study by GameFair Analytics found that in 18% of casinos reviewed, live dealer game streams exhibited artificially induced latency of 8-12 seconds during high-stakes betting rounds. This creates a critical information asymmetry, allowing the house to benefit from delayed outcome information. When comparing casinos, technical performance metrics like API response times and stream synchronization are as vital as checking for RNG certifications. This form of technological manipulation is deliberately obscured by flashy front-end design.

  • Latency creates an unfair disadvantage in time-sensitive bets.
  • It can be used to manipulate in-play betting markets.
  • Poor synchronization between the video feed and the game control server is a major red flag.
  • This tactic is most prevalent in unregulated or loosely regulated markets.

The Mirage of “Independent” Auditor Reviews

Dangerous networks often employ a veneer of legitimacy through paid-for “independent” audits. A shocking 2024 survey found that 41% of casinos advertising “monthly fairness audits” used auditing firms that were, in fact, subsidiaries of the same parent company that owned the gaming software provider. This creates an incestuous loop where the entity certifying the game fairness is financially incentivized to approve its own product. True comparison requires investigating the ownership of the auditing firm itself, a layer of due diligence almost never performed by mainstream review affiliates.
